## Vendor Note: Restock Planner

The vending-machine restock planner we license from Fillgrid Systems generates route sheets nightly; our support team only fields questions about missing or duplicated stops. Anything involving demand forecasts, machine telemetry gaps, or planner configuration belongs to the vendor, per our service agreement. Log the ticket internally first so we have a reference, then forward the details to Fillgrid's support desk at the address below.

alerts address for kafof-bagag: kasael@olvarqdyn.corp

## Authentication

The Vaultwren rotation utility replaces service credentials on a fixed schedule and writes new values to the team's secret store. Before running any rotation command, you need a session with the control plane: run `vaultwren login` once per shift, which caches a short-lived session locally. Commands invoked in CI skip the interactive login and instead read a static credential from the environment, namely the token below.

login token, yajeg-fawif: eyJhbGciOiJIUzI1NiIsInR5cCI6IkpXVCJ9.eyJzdWIiOiIEdPQYnZXaZIn0.HSRTnYZBx0Qc

BranchSweep runs nightly and flags branches with no commits in 90 days, then deletes them after a 14-day warning window. Support tickets usually fall into two buckets: users who missed the warning and want a branch restored, and teams requesting an exemption for long-lived release branches. Restores are possible within 30 days via the recovery tool. Exemptions require a team lead's sign-off. Do not disable the bot globally — it has per-repo toggles. The full support playbook, including restore steps, is documented internally.

operations page: https://confluence.zemvarlabs.internal/projects/display/browse/display/8963